Edge Data Center Market Overview


As per MRFR analysis, the Edge Data Center Market Size was estimated at 6.87 (USD Billion) in 2023.The Edge Data Center Market Industry is expected to grow from 7.77(USD Billion) in 2024 to 30 (USD Billion) by 2035. The Edge Data Center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 13.08%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).


Key Edge Data Center Market Trends Highlighted


Driven by the growing need for low-latency data processing and the proliferation of IoT devices, the Global Edge Data Center Market is seeing significant changes. The demand for edge computing solutions is growing crucial as companies depend more on real-time data analytics. The expansion of innovative city projects where edge data centers allow effective management of excessive amounts of data produced by linked devices supports this trend. Governments all across the globe are funding digital infrastructure, encouraging the creation of localized data centers to assist different uses, from telemedicine to self-driving cars. Advancements in 5G technology, which is improving connectivity and expanding the reach of edge computing, will help to exploit opportunities in the Global Edge Data Center Market.


5G opens the path for creative applications in sectors like healthcare, manufacturing, and entertainment by lowering latency and enhancing bandwidth. By combining conventional data centers with edge technologies, businesses are investigating hybrid approaches, hence enhancing operational efficiency and resource use. Latest trends also point to an increasing focus on sustainability within the Global Edge Data Center Market. To reduce their environmental impact, companies are concentrating on energy-efficient designs and sources of renewable energy. The change to more environmentally friendly data center operations reflects evolving customer attitudes toward sustainable practices as well as a reaction to regulatory pressure.


Furthermore, as companies digitize their operations, the need for edge data centers is expected to grow, hence enabling stakeholders to investigate and fund innovations in line with these vital changes in the sector.

Edge Data Center Market Drivers


Rising Demand for Low Latency Services


Driven by growing dependence on real-time data processing, the Global Edge Data Center Market Industry is seeing a spectacular increase in demand for low-latency services. The need for fast reaction times has grown with the proliferation of Internet of Things (IoT) devices and applications like smart home technology and autonomous cars. Research by the International Telecommunication Union estimates that by 2025, there will be over thirty billion IoT devices worldwide.


Demonstrating the vital part edge data centers will play in facilitating the smooth functioning of modern technologies, companies like Amazon Web Services and Microsoft Azure are spending extensively in edge data centers to satisfy this rising demand. Service providers trying to serve sectors, including healthcare, automotive, and entertainment, all of which are sensitive to data transfer delays, have prioritized edge data centers in anticipation of reduced latency.


Increase in Cloud Computing Adoption


The growth of the Global Edge Data Center Market Industry is naturally connected to the quickening use of cloud computing services in many different industries. Data from the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development indicates that by 2025, the worldwide cloud services industry will exceed USD 500 billion. The need for edge data centers becomes transparent in managing localized data storage and processing as businesses move to cloud-based systems for agility and scalability.


Major IT companies like Google Cloud and IBM are increasing their edge data center portfolios to provide better services and better user experiences. As companies want to maximize their connection and data management via localized solutions, this increase in cloud use presents notable prospects for the edge data center market.


Growth of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ning Applications


Applications of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) are pushing the Global Edge Data Center Market Industry ahead as they call for substantial computing resources and low latency performance, thereby driving the Global Edge Data Center Market Industry forward. The rising need for edge computing capabilities that can handle data closer to the source complements the predicted growth of the global AI industry to USD 190 billion by 2025. Key players in this area are businesses like NVIDIA and Intel, whose hardware solutions enable edge data centers to operate AI and ML algorithms effectively.


These technology behemoths are enabling quicker data processing capabilities by establishing edge data centers strategically around metropolitan regions. This produces timely insights that may improve corporate decision-making and help AI implementations in many sectors.


Edge Data Center Market Segment Insights


Edge Data Center Market Application Insights


The Global Edge Data Center Market is witnessing significant growth primarily driven by its Application segment, which demonstrates remarkable versatility and a broad range of use cases across various industries. In 2024, the overall market is expected to reach a valuation of 7.77 USD Billion, reflecting the increasing demand for data processing models optimized for speed and efficiency. Key among the applications, the Internet of Things (IoT) is projected to hold a substantial market share, valued at 1.54 USD Billion in 2024, and growing to 6.3 USD Billion by 2035.This significant growth underscores the rise of connected devices and smart systems, driving the need for immediate data processing at the edge. Similarly, Edge Computing is poised for notable expansion, anticipated to grow from 2.32 USD Billion in 2024 to 9.2 USD Billion in 2035, as organizations seek to enhance latency and bandwidth challenges by processing data closer to the source, leading to real-time analysis opportunities. The introduction and expansion of 5G Networks, valued at 1.93 USD Billion in 2024 and anticipated to reach 7.7 USD Billion by 2035, further fuel the Global Edge Data Center Market.These networks not only improve connectivity but also facilitate data-intensive applications, enhancing user experience through faster and more reliable mobile services. Content Delivery, valued at 1.67 USD Billion in 2024, is also a major player, expected to grow to 6.7 USD Billion by 2035, demonstrating the increasing consumer demand for seamless streaming experiences and instant access to digital content, which necessitates robust edge data infrastructures. Meanwhile, the Artificial Intelligence application, despite its current lower valuation of 0.31 USD Billion in 2024, showcases its potential for integration within edge data centers, although it appears to be less dominant compared to other segments.AI's role in predictive analytics and smart automation continues to evolve, with future implications for edge technologies as machine learning algorithms refine data processing capabilities. The convergence of these applications not only highlights the evolving landscape of the Global Edge Data Center Market but also emphasizes the underlying need for efficient, real-time data handling systems across multiple sectors globally. As such, major growth drivers include technological advancements, rising demand for low latency solutions, and the ever-growing proliferation of connected devices, shaping the market dynamics in favor of edge solutions across various applications.Each application within the segment plays a vital role in driving market growth and creating opportunities for enhanced innovations and capabilities, establishing a robust foundation for the future of data centers at the edge.

Edge Data Center Market Type Insights


The Global Edge Data Center Market has shown significant growth and diversification, with various types of data centers catering to different business needs. By 2024, the overall market is expected to be valued at 7.77 billion USD, reflecting the increasing demand for localized data processing and improved latency in digital communications. Among the different types, Micro Data Centers are essential for their compact size, enabling deployment in remote locations while maintaining excellent performance. Modular Data Centers offer scalability and flexibility, making them ideal for enterprises looking to expand capacity quickly without extensive infrastructure investments.Containerized Data Centers are gaining traction due to their ease of transport and quick setup capabilities, which are crucial in dynamic environments where speed is vital. Traditional Edge Data Centers continue to play a significant role as they provide reliable, established solutions favored by many organizations. With a projected growth rate, the Global Edge Data Center Market segmentation highlights the vital role each type plays in meeting the rising demands of cloud computing, Internet of Things (IoT), and 5G technologies, thereby influencing the market landscape globally.

Edge Data Center Market Deployment Model Insights


The Global Edge Data Center Market reflects a notable trend towards increasing deployment models, which play a critical role in shaping the market landscape. By 2024, the market is projected to be valued at 7.77 USD Billion, growing significantly to reach 30.0 USD Billion by 2035, highlighting a robust demand for various deployment models. These include On-Premises, Cloud, and Hybrid configurations, each catering to distinct organizational needs and preferences. On-Premises solutions offer enhanced control and security, appealing to industries handling sensitive data.Meanwhile, Cloud deployment provides flexibility and scalability, attracting businesses aiming for cost reduction and operational efficiency. Hybrid models combine the benefits of both on-premises and cloud solutions, positioning themselves as a dominant choice for organizations seeking a balanced approach. The growth in this market is driven by the increasing need for low-latency applications, the proliferation of IoT devices, and the demand for real-time data processing. However, challenges such as data security, management complexity, and infrastructure costs remain pertinent.Overall, the Global Edge Data Center Market segmentation reflects a dynamic evolution, with various deployment models adapting swiftly to the changing technological landscape.


Edge Data Center Market Regional Insights


The Global Edge Data Center Market is poised for substantial growth across various regions, showcasing distinct dynamics in each area. In 2024, the market is valued at 7.77 USD Billion with North America leading in valuation at 3.29 USD Billion, which is indicative of its technological advancements and high demand for low-latency services. Europe follows with a valuation of 2.01 USD Billion driven by increasing data traffic and the rising adoption of edge computing solutions. The APAC region, valued at 1.9 USD Billion, highlights significant growth opportunities fueled by digital transformation initiatives in countries like China and India.South America, despite being on the lower end with a valuation of 0.39 USD Billion, reflects emerging market potential as governments push for digital infrastructure enhancements. The Middle East and Africa (MEA) stand at 0.18 USD Billion but are expected to see a surge in adoption driven by urbanization and technological investments. Each of these regions contributes uniquely to the Global Edge Data Center Market statistics, with varying challenges and opportunities shaping their growth landscape.

Edge Data Center Market Industry Developments


In recent months, the Global Edge Data Center Market has experienced significant developments. Companies like Amazon Web Services and Microsoft have been expanding their edge computing capabilities, catering to the rising demand for low-latency and high-speed data processing. In September 2023, IBM announced a strategic partnership with Vantage Data Centers to enhance their edge offerings, indicating a trend towards collaboration among industry leaders. Additionally, Digital Realty has been actively acquiring land for new data centers to support the increasing data traffic spurred by IoT and AI advancements. In August 2023, CyrusOne completed the acquisition of two edge data centers in Europe, reinforcing its footprint in the European market. The growth in market valuation among major players has been driven by the increasing reliance on cloud services and the ongoing digital transformation across various sectors. The Global Edge Data Center Market's expansion is also attributed to significant investment in infrastructure and technologies that support emerging applications such as autonomous vehicles and smart cities. Overall, this sector is witnessing dynamic changes with ongoing mergers and collaborations among key players like Oracle, Equinix, and Google Cloud, enhancing service offerings and market reach.
